WebAug 1, 2024 · A biochar-based filtration medium has been effectively deployed to remove copper and zinc in stormwater runoff, and the remove rate reached more than 85% and 95%, respectively. But the biochar filtration media need to be carefully tested and designed to meet the requirements of stormwater treatment ( Gray, 2016 ).
